Investor Day 2026 summary
7 May, 2026Strategic vision and growth opportunities
Emphasizes transformation into a unified platform company, serving 350,000+ customers and powering hundreds of millions of workflows monthly, with a focus on enterprise, AI, and system of work pillars.
Platform enables diversified growth across industries and teams, not just developers, with significant expansion among non-technical users.
Multiple billion-dollar ARR businesses (Jira, Confluence, Service Collection) are accelerating in the cloud, driven by collections and cross-sell opportunities.
Updated SAM to $140 billion, highlighting substantial runway, especially in non-developer and Fortune 500 segments.
Cloud migration is a key driver, with customers expanding ARR 1.5x–2x in three years post-migration.
AI strategy and differentiation
AI is deeply integrated via the Teamwork Graph, enabling context-rich, efficient, and accurate agentic workflows across business functions.
Rovo AI usage is growing 20% month-over-month; customers using Rovo grow ARR at twice the rate of non-users.
Teamwork Collection is the primary AI monetization vehicle, with customers consuming 2x more AI credits and deploying 2x more agents.
AI investments focus on enterprise-grade compliance, permissions, and contextual intelligence, creating a durable competitive moat.
Demonstrated ROI: AI-enabled workflows are faster, cheaper, and higher quality, with 44% better output and 48% lower token costs.
Financial performance and guidance
FY26 non-GAAP gross margins expected at 88%, up 3 points YoY, driven by cloud scale and R&D optimization.
R&D spend to moderate as a percentage of revenue, with most heavy lifting in enterprise and system of work completed.
Subscription ARR shows accelerating growth; total revenue growth to trough in FY27 due to Data Center pull-forward, then re-accelerate in FY28.
Three-year 20%+ revenue CAGR target is no longer relevant; ARR is now the key health metric.
GAAP operating profit expected to accelerate beginning FY27, emphasizing durable, profitable growth.
